問題タブ [uptime]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
windows - アップタイムをファイルに出力して集計
こんにちは、ネットワーク マシンの累積稼働時間データを簡単に取得しようとしています。
基本的に、ファイルに保存されたアップタイムの合計が必要なので、たとえば四半期の終わりにこれを報告できます。
スクリプトを実行するときに簡単にアップタイムを取得できますが、毎日マシンのアップタイムを節約する方法がわからないため、後で報告できます。
どんな助けでも大歓迎です。
node.js - nodejs - 1 分あたりのアップタイム チェック数の増加
私は pingdom.com に似たシステムを構築しています。そこでは、5 分ごとに稼働時間をチェックするために約 10,000 のドメインがあります。チェックを実行するためにec2マイクロインスタンスを使用しています。チェック URL とその最終チェック時刻は mongodb に保存されます。ノード プロセスは、過去 5 分間に処理されなかった処理の上位 n 個のチェックを行い、URL 要求は非同期で行われます。ノード リクエスト ライブラリを使用しており、URL チェック コードは次のようになります。
稼働時間チェックのために異なるドメインに 10 を超えるリクエストを同時に行うと、同時リクエストの数が増えるにつれて、これらのドメインの応答時間が遅くなることに気付きました。ノードが非同期であるため、応答時間が増加するべきではないと考えました。node-curl ライブラリも試してみようと思っていますが、その前にここで何か間違っているか確認したいと思います。
ulimit と pool.maxConnection の制限を微調整しようとしましたが、うまくいきませんでした。EC2 インスタンスの数を増やせば、許容できる応答時間で 5 分間に 10,000 のチェックを達成できることはわかっていますが、pingdom などのサービスには対処すべきチェックがさらに多くあると思います。稼働時間チェック インスタンスの増加とは別に、システム。
mysql - MySQL アップタイムの値はどのように「計算」されますか?
MySQL Documentation によると、グローバル変数 Uptime は「サーバーが稼働している秒数」として定義されています。
ただし、この値が実際にどのように計算されるかを誰かに説明してもらえますか? システム時間の参照として何を使用しますか?
奇妙な状況に遭遇したため、この質問をしています。MySQL で VM を再起動すると、ntpd サービスが終了し、起動時に (chkconfig になかったので)、時刻が +8 時間ずれました。続く :
同じシフトが MySQL エラー ログに記録されます。
ntpd を開始して時刻を修正した後、アップタイムがずれているように見えました。
この動作は可能ですか、それとも他の要因に関連している可能性がありますか?
ご理解とご協力をお願いいたします。
c++ - 稼働時間とパイプを取得するための C++ Exec コマンド
exec コマンドを使用して、/usr/bin/uptime から 5 秒ごとにアップタイムを表示するにはどうすればよいですか? 3人の子供がパイプを介して親に書き込み、親の標準出力に書き込むにはどうすればよいですか?
これまでのところ、私は自分のプロジェクトのために持っています: